Subject: [PATCH] sparc32: do not include swap.h from pgtable_32.h
"memcg: export struct mem_cgroup" has added few includes into linux/memcontro.h
which led to further header dependency issues as reported by Guenter Roeck:
In file included from include/linux/highmem.h:7:0,
from include/linux/bio.h:23,
from include/linux/writeback.h:192,
from include/linux/memcontrol.h:30,
from include/linux/swap.h:8,
from ./arch/sparc/include/asm/pgtable_32.h:17,
from ./arch/sparc/include/asm/pgtable.h:6,
from arch/sparc/kernel/traps_32.c:23:
include/linux/mm.h: In function 'is_vmalloc_addr':
include/linux/mm.h:371:17: error: 'VMALLOC_START' undeclared (first use in this function)
include/linux/mm.h:371:17: note: each undeclared identifier is reported only once for each function it appears in
include/linux/mm.h:371:41: error: 'VMALLOC_END' undeclared (first use in this function)
include/linux/mm.h: In function 'maybe_mkwrite':
include/linux/mm.h:556:3: error: implicit declaration of function 'pte_mkwrite'
The issue is that pgtable_32.h depends on swap.h to get swap_entry_t but
that goes all the way down to linux/mm.h which wants to have VMALLOC_*
which is defined later in pgtable_32.h, though.
swap_entry_t is defined in include/mm_types.h so it should be sufficient
to include this header without more dependencies.
Reported-by: Guenter Roeck <linux@roeck-us.net>
Signed-off-by: Michal Hocko <mhocko@suse.com>
---
arch/sparc/include/asm/pgtable_32.h | 2 +-
1 file changed, 1 insertion(+), 1 deletion(-)
diff --git a/arch/sparc/include/asm/pgtable_32.h b/arch/sparc/include/asm/pgtable_32.h
index f06b36a00a3b..91b963a887b7 100644
--- a/arch/sparc/include/asm/pgtable_32.h
+++ b/arch/sparc/include/asm/pgtable_32.h
@@ -14,7 +14,7 @@
#include <asm-generic/4level-fixup.h>
#include <linux/spinlock.h>
-#include <linux/swap.h>
+#include <linux/mm_types.h>
#include <asm/types.h>
#include <asm/pgtsrmmu.h>
#include <asm/vaddrs.h>
